What is a Goodwill Store?

A Goodwill Store is a retail outlet operated by Goodwill Industries, a nonprofit organization. These stores sell donated items such as clothing, furniture, electronics, and household goods at affordable prices. The revenue generated supports community programs, including job training and employment services for people facing barriers to employment. Shopping or donating at Goodwill helps fund these local initiatives and promotes sustainability by giving items a second life.

Job description

Assistant Store Manager, Retail
Department: Retail
About Goodwill Columbus
At Goodwill Columbus, we believe in the power of work to transform lives. Our mission is to create pathways to independence and economic mobility through employment. Guided by our values-Integrity, Collaboration, Accountability, Respect, and an Owner's Mindset-we're committed to making a meaningful impact in our community.
Position Summary
As an Assistant Store Manager, you help lead day-to-day store operations. You'll partner with the Store Manager to drive sales, manage donations, and deliver a great customer experience. This role is hands-on-leading by example, keeping the store organized, and motivating your team to succeed.
Why Goodwill Columbus?
  • Make a direct impact in your community
  • Work with a mission-driven, values-based team
  • Grow your career with development opportunities

What You'll Do
Lead Yourself
  • Build trust through honesty and integrity
  • Take ownership of store standards (cash handling, deposits, procedures)
  • Adapt quickly to changing priorities

Lead Others
  • Deliver excellent service to shoppers and donors
  • Support hiring, scheduling, training, and coaching
  • Provide clear direction and real-time feedback
  • Communicate effectively with diverse teams

Drive the Business
  • Oversee daily operations (donations, pricing, stocking, cash handling)
  • Use data and tools (e.g., Microsoft Office) to make decisions
  • Help achieve sales goals through strong floor presence
  • Keep merchandise organized, stocked, and visually appealing

Ensure Results & Compliance
  • Hold self and team accountable for performance
  • Maintain safe, secure operations (loss prevention, safety practices)
  • Ensure register accuracy and proper deposit handling

Qualifications
  • High school diploma or equivalent preferred
  • 2-3 years of retail experience
  • At least 2 years of supervisory experience
  • Resale, production, or operations experience a plus

Work Environment
  • Fast-paced retail setting with moderate noise
  • Frequent standing, walking, bending, and reaching
  • Lift/carry up to 30 lbs (occasionally more)
  • Hands-on work with equipment and registers
